About This Item

Saskatoon, SK, Canada: Mendel Art Gallery and Civic Conservatory, 1964. Cloth. Fine/Near Fine.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all. 65pp. Illustrated. Frontis port tipped in. Inked signature on ffep. Black cloth w gold lettering on cover. No wear to covers or spine. Binding square and sound. Colour illustrated DJ without edgewear, showing two faint stains on back panel. Octavo: 24.5 x 19.5cm
